Основы Linux — полное и понятное руководство с подробным объяснением для новичков



Основы Linux: понятное и подробное руководство для начинающих

Linux — это одна из самых популярных операционных систем в мире, известная своей надежностью, безопасностью и гибкостью. Однако, для многих новичков Linux может показаться сложным и непривычным. Но не беспокойтесь! В этой статье мы предоставим вам понятное и подробное руководство по основам Linux, которое поможет вам начать свое путешествие в этом увлекательном мире.

В действительности, Linux — это несколько вещей. Во-первых, это ядро операционной системы. Ядро контролирует аппаратное обеспечение и обеспечивает основные функции операционной системы. Во-вторых, Linux — это набор программ и утилит, которые позволяют вам управлять компьютером и выполнять различные задачи. Эти программы и утилиты работают на основе ядра Linux и взаимодействуют с ним для выполнения задач.

Одним из главных преимуществ Linux является его открытость. Это означает, что любой может просмотреть исходный код и внести свой вклад в разработку операционной системы. Это способствует появлению широкого сообщества разработчиков и пользователей, которые работают вместе для улучшения Linux и создания новых функций и возможностей. Благодаря этой открытости Linux стал платформой выбора для серверов, суперкомпьютеров, мобильных устройств и IoT-устройств.

История операционной системы Linux

Операционная система Linux была создана Линусом Торвальдсом в 1991 году. Она возникла в результате неудовлетворенности Торвальдса доступными в то время операционными системами.

В начале разработки Linux был всего лишь небольшим проектом, но он быстро привлек внимание сообщества разработчиков со всего мира. Этот проект был построен на идеалах открытого и свободного программного обеспечения, идеалы, которые быстро стали основой для эволюции операционной системы.

Linux стал самой популярной операционной системой во многих областях, включая веб-серверы, суперкомпьютеры, мобильные устройства и различные встроенные системы. Он имеет открытый исходный код, что означает, что любой может изучать и изменять код операционной системы.

Огромное сообщество разработчиков и пользователей Linux работает над его постоянным улучшением и развитием. Это сообщество создает и поддерживает различные дистрибутивы, которые являются специализированными версиями Linux, предназначенными для разных целей и групп пользователей.

История операционной системы Linux и ее успех свидетельствуют о значительной значимости открытого программного обеспечения и силе коллективного разработчика. Она продолжает привлекать новых пользователей и разработчиков, создавая динамическое и инновационное сообщество.

Преимущества использования Linux

Безопасность Linux славится своей высокой безопасностью. Большая часть вредоносного ПО и вирусов, которые целятся на компьютеры, работающие на других операционных системах, несовместимы с Linux. Постоянные обновления и активное сообщество обеспечивают надежную защиту данных.
Стабильность Linux известен своей стабильностью и отказоустойчивостью. Система редко падает или зависает, что обеспечивает непрерывную и бесперебойную работу. Даже в случае сбоев, Linux имеет механизмы восстановления и скорость перезагрузки.
Гибкость и настраиваемость Linux предлагает широкую гибкость и настраиваемость, что позволяет пользователям настроить систему в соответствии с их потребностями и предпочтениями. От выбора дистрибутива до настройки пользовательского интерфейса, Linux дает пользователю полный контроль над всем.
Бесплатность Linux — бесплатная операционная система, что делает ее доступной для всех. Пользователи не должны платить за лицензионные соглашения и могут свободно устанавливать и использовать Linux на любом количестве компьютеров без ограничений.
Опенсорс Linux построен на принципах открытого исходного кода, что означает, что любой может изучать, изменять и распространять код операционной системы. Это поощряет сотрудничество и инновации, и делает Linux постоянно развивающейся и улучшающейся системой.

Это лишь некоторые из множества преимуществ, которые делают Linux популярным выбором для множества пользователей. Безопасность, стабильность, гибкость, бесплатность и открытый исходный код делают Linux идеальным решением для многих задач и областей применения.

Установка Linux

Шаг 1: Выбор дистрибутива

Существует множество различных дистрибутивов Linux, и вам потребуется выбрать то, которое лучше всего подходит для ваших потребностей. Популярными дистрибутивами являются Ubuntu, Fedora, CentOS и Debian. Каждый дистрибутив имеет свои особенности и функциональность, поэтому рекомендуется провести некоторое исследование, чтобы определить, какой дистрибутив подходит вам больше всего.

Шаг 2: Подготовка установочного носителя

После выбора дистрибутива вам потребуется скачать образ установочного диска соответствующего дистрибутива с официального веб-сайта разработчика. Затем следует записать этот образ на USB-флеш-накопитель или DVD-диск при помощи специальной программы для создания загрузочных носителей, такой как Rufus или Etcher.

Шаг 3: Загрузка компьютера с установочного носителя

После подготовки установочного носителя вам потребуется загрузить компьютер с этого носителя. Для этого необходимо включить компьютер и настроить его BIOS или UEFI таким образом, чтобы загрузка происходила с USB или DVD. После этого вам будет предложено выбрать язык установки и другие настройки.

Шаг 4: Установка системы

На этом этапе вам нужно следовать инструкциям на экране для установки Linux. Вы должны выбрать тип установки (полноценная или с сохранением существующей операционной системы), выбрать разделы на жёстком диске для установки, настроить пароли пользователя и так далее.

Пожалуйста, обратите внимание, что установка Linux может потребовать форматирования и удаления данных с вашего жёсткого диска, поэтому перед установкой следует создать резервные копии важных файлов.

Шаг 5: После установки

После завершения установки вам может потребоваться перезагрузить компьютер. После перезагрузки вы сможете войти в свою новую систему Linux и начать изучать и использовать её для своих целей.

Вот и всё! Вы успешно установили операционную систему Linux на свой компьютер. Теперь вы можете настроить её под свои нужды, устанавливать приложения и погружаться в мир Linux.

Выбор дистрибутива Linux

Основной критерий при выборе дистрибутива Linux — это цель, которую вы хотите достичь с помощью этой системы. Например, если вы планируете использовать Linux как рабочую станцию для работы с офисными приложениями, то вам может подойти дистрибутив Ubuntu или Fedora.

Если ваша цель — разработка программного обеспечения, то вам могут подойти дистрибутивы, такие как Debian или Arch Linux.

Если вы хотите использовать Linux на серверах, то вам могут подойти дистрибутивы, такие как CentOS или Ubuntu Server.

Кроме того, при выборе дистрибутива Linux необходимо учесть уровень вашего опыта работы с операционными системами. Некоторые дистрибутивы, например, Ubuntu или Linux Mint, имеют простой и понятный интерфейс, что делает их подходящими для новичков. В то же время, другие дистрибутивы, такие как Arch Linux или Gentoo, требуют некоторых навыков и знаний, чтобы настроить и использовать их.

Также стоит обратить внимание на поддержку дистрибутивов Linux. Некоторые дистрибутивы имеют долгосрочную поддержку и регулярные обновления, в то время как другие могут предлагать только ограниченную поддержку или редкие обновления.

В зависимости от ваших потребностей и уровня опыта, выбор дистрибутива Linux может значительно влиять на вашу работу и удовлетворение от использования этой операционной системы. Поэтому не стоит спешить и стоит потратить некоторое время на изучение различных вариантов и выбор того, который лучше всего подходит вам.

Подготовка к установке Linux

Перед тем, как приступить к установке Linux, необходимо выполнить некоторые подготовительные шаги. В этом разделе мы рассмотрим основные действия, которые нужно предпринять перед началом установки операционной системы Linux.

1. Выбор дистрибутива: Определитесь с выбором дистрибутива Linux, который наиболее подходит вашим потребностям. Существует множество различных дистрибутивов, каждый со своими особенностями и набором программного обеспечения.

2. Загрузочное устройство: Подготовьте загрузочное устройство, на котором будет располагаться установочный образ Linux. Это может быть USB-накопитель, DVD-диск или виртуальный CD/DVD-привод.

3. Резервное копирование данных: Перед установкой Linux рекомендуется создать резервную копию всех важных данных на вашем компьютере. В процессе установки могут возникнуть проблемы, и ваши файлы могут быть повреждены или удалены.

4. Проверка оборудования: Убедитесь, что ваше оборудование поддерживает установку Linux. Проверьте список совместимого оборудования для выбранного вами дистрибутива. Убедитесь, что у вас достаточно свободного пространства на жестком диске и достаточное количество памяти.

5. Знакомство с документацией: Прочитайте документацию по установке выбранного вами дистрибутива Linux. Ознакомьтесь с основными этапами установки, необходимыми параметрами и рекомендуемыми настройками.

6. Подготовка установочного носителя: Приготовьте установочный носитель, как описано в документации. Если вы используете USB-накопитель, убедитесь, что он правильно отформатирован и загружаемый образ скопирован на него.

7. Перезагрузка компьютера: Перезагрузите компьютер и настройте его на загрузку с установочного носителя. Для этого может потребоваться изменение порядка загрузки в BIOS или UEFI вашей системы.

Теперь, когда вы выполнили все необходимые подготовительные шаги, вы можете приступать к установке операционной системы Linux.

Процесс установки операционной системы

Процесс установки операционной системы

Перед установкой операционной системы необходимо правильно подготовить компьютер. Это означает, что вам нужно иметь загрузочный носитель, обычно это USB-накопитель или диск DVD, содержащий образ ОС.

После загрузки с загрузочного носителя вы попадаете в среду установки. Обычно вам будут предложены различные опции, такие как выбор языка, раскладки клавиатуры и часового пояса. Выберите подходящие значения для своего региона и предпочтений.

Далее вам будут предложены варианты разметки диска. Вы можете выбрать автоматическую разметку или настроить разделы вручную. Рекомендуется создать отдельные разделы для корневой папки (/), папки /home (где хранятся пользовательские файлы) и папки /boot (где хранится загрузчик). Разметка диска зависит от вашего хардварного обеспечения и предпочтений.

После разметки диска вы должны выбрать файловую систему. Рекомендуется использовать ext4, которая обеспечивает стабильность и производительность. Однако, если у вас есть особые требования или предпочтения, вы можете выбрать другую файловую систему.

Когда все настройки завершены, вы можете начать фактическую установку операционной системы. Это может занять некоторое время в зависимости от скорости вашего компьютера и размера установочного образа.

После установки вы можете настроить дополнительные параметры, такие как имя компьютера, пароль пользователя и сетевые настройки. Все это можно сделать во время первого входа в систему.

Окончательным шагом является перезагрузка компьютера. После этого вы сможете войти в систему с помощью своего имени пользователя и пароля, которые вы задали во время установки.

Теперь у вас есть работающая установка Linux, и вы готовы начать свои приключения в мире открытого программного обеспечения!

Основные команды Linux

Ниже приведены некоторые основные команды Linux:

  • cd — позволяет изменить текущую директорию
  • mkdir — создает новую директорию
  • rm — удаляет файл или директорию
  • cp — копирует файлы и директории
  • mv — перемещает файлы и директории
  • touch — создает новый файл
  • grep — ищет указанный текст в файле
  • chmod — изменяет права доступа к файлу или директории
  • chown — изменяет владельца файла или директории
  • ps — показывает список запущенных процессов
  • kill — завершает выполнение процесса

Это лишь небольшой список основных команд Linux, и существует множество других команд, которые можно использовать для различных задач. Освоив базовые команды, вы сможете более эффективно работать с системой и выполнять необходимые задачи.

Примечание: перед выполнением команд в Linux рекомендуется ознакомиться с их описанием и параметрами в соответствующей документации.

Работа с файлами и директориями

1. Создание директории — команда mkdir позволяет создать новую директорию. Например, для создания директории с именем «docs» в текущей рабочей директории, нужно выполнить команду:

mkdir docs

2. Просмотр содержимого директории — команда ls позволяет просмотреть список файлов и директорий в текущей рабочей директории. Например, чтобы просмотреть содержимое директории «docs», нужно выполнить команду:

ls docs

3. Переход между директориями — команда cd позволяет перейти в другую директорию. Например, для перехода в директорию «docs», нужно выполнить команду:

cd docs

4. Копирование файлов и директорий — команда cp позволяет скопировать файлы и директории в указанное место. Например, для копирования файла «file.txt» в директорию «backup», нужно выполнить команду:

cp file.txt backup/

5. Переименование файлов и директорий — команда mv позволяет переименовать файлы и директории. Например, для переименования файла «file.txt» в «newfile.txt», нужно выполнить команду:

mv file.txt newfile.txt

6. Удаление файлов и директорий — команда rm позволяет удалить файлы и директории. Например, для удаления файла «file.txt», нужно выполнить команду:

rm file.txt

Это лишь некоторые команды для работы с файлами и директориями в Linux. Вам также пригодятся команды для перечисления, перемещения, изменения разрешений и других операций с файлами и директориями.

Оцените статью
rubthb-все от технике и программах для ПК